Peter Mandelson was fired last year from his position as Britain’s ambassador to the U.S. and resigned from the UK Labour Party earlier this month, over ties to conv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ein.

The article explores the contrasting consequences faced by individuals connected to Jeffrey Epstein in Europe and the United States. While European figures are losing positions and facing investigations, prominent Americans with ties to Epstein seem to retain their power. The article delves into the implications of the Epstein scandal on politics and accountability in different countries.

European royals, government officials, politicians, and others are experiencing repercussions for their association with Jeffrey Epstein, with law enforcement agencies in Europe initiating investigations based on released documents. On the other hand, American figures like President Trump and Commerce Secretary Howard Lutnick have not faced significant consequences.

The article highlights the vulnerability of leaders in parliamentary systems like the UK, where calls for resignations are more common compared to the US. It also discusses the political dynamics that may shield individuals in the US from accountability.

The article further examines specific cases of individuals facing consequences in the UK and other European countries, shedding light on the widespread impact of the Epstein scandal across the continent.

Overall, the article provides a comprehensive analysis of how the Epstein scandal is playing out differently in Europe and the US, raising questions about accountability, power dynamics, and the intersection of politics and wealth.
